Abstract
Cooligomers of 1-hexene with dicyclopentadiene were synthesized. Depending on the cooligomerization conditions, cooligomers with the molecular weight of 1000–4000, containing 10–20% dicyclopentadiene units, were obtained in a 76–92% yield. Aluminum chloride was used as the cooligomerization catalyst. The cooligomers synthesized were tested as components to M-6 and I-12A petroleum oils with the view of increasing their viscosity. The use of 25–40% cooligomer in these oils allows preparation of base oils with the viscosity index of 93–126. The resultant compounded oil possesses anticorrosive properties due to the presence of the dicyclopentadiene units in the cooligomer.
